Fórum quot;Undefined service gds_db/tcpquot; no Windows XP #53199

06/10/2005

0

Li [url=http://blogs.teamb.com/CraigStuntz/archive/2005/10/06/AnotherTCPFixForXP.aspx]isto[/url] hoje (tradução livre):
Várias pessoas tem encontrado o erro ´Undefined service gds_db/tcp´ no Windows XP, aparentemente depois de alguma atualização do Windows (os detalhes ainda não estão claros). Parece que a chave no Registro do Windows... \H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\DataBasePath ...teve seu tipo alterado e restaurando o tipo original resolve o problema. Se você encontrar esse problema, execute o regedit máquina [b:e0436f729b]cliente[/b:e0436f729b] e faça o seguinte...[list:e0436f729b][*:e0436f729b]localize a chave citada aí em cima[*:e0436f729b]renomeie ela[*:e0436f729b]crie uma nova chave com o mesmo nome (DatabasePath), mas faça ela ser do tipo ´Valor de sequencia expansível´ (´Expandable String Value´) (REG_EXPAND_SZ)[*:e0436f729b]copie para a nova chave o valor da chave antiga[/list:u:e0436f729b]



Massuda

Massuda

Responder

Posts

11/10/2005

Ramorim

Pessoal o erro e esse mesmo eu vim dar a solução mais nosso amigo Massuda tinha postado a parada é q na última atualização do windowns muda o tipo da chave desse registro ´\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ters\DataBasePath´ de ´REG_EXPAND_SZ´ para ´REG_SZ´ não sei pq mais é batata se fizer o procedimento para voltar o mesmo tipo tudo volta ao normal.
A questã é o seguinte tem q fazer isso via programação pois se mandarmos um sistema para um cliente q tiver esse problema ele nao vai rodar eu nem tentei ainda mais sei q é possivel se alguem ja fez algo parecido, da um toque.

Abraços


Responder

Gostei + 0

02/11/2005

Tpoeta

aqui não funcionou, sem o ´localhost:´ antes do caminho do banco, deu o mesmo erro que todos já conhecem, mas quando coloquei o ´localhost:´ antes do caminho do banco (com o registro devidamente modificado) o erro foi:

Erro de Servidor no Aplicativo ´/AutoApply´. -------------------------------------------------------------------------------- Connection open failed. unsupported on-disk structure for file C:\Arquivos de programas\Borland\InterBase\examples\database\employee.gdb; found 11, sup Descrição: Ocorreu uma exceção não tratada durante a execução da atual solicitação da Web. Examine o rastreamento de pilha para obter mais informações sobre o erro e onde foi originado no código. Detalhes da Exceção: Borland.Data.Common.BdpException: Connection open failed. unsupported on-disk structure for file C:\Arquivos de programas\Borland\InterBase\examples\database\employee.gdb; found 11, sup Erro de Origem: Linha 403: Include(Self.DBWebDataSource1.OnAutoApplyRequest, Self.DBWebDataSource1_OnAutoApplyRequest); Linha 404: Include(Self.Load, Self.Page_Load); Linha 405: (System.ComponentModel.ISupportInitialize(Self.BdpDataAdapter1)).EndInit; Linha 406: (System.ComponentModel.ISupportInitialize(Self.dataSet1)).EndInit; Linha 407: (System.ComponentModel.ISupportInitialize(Self.DataTable1)).EndInit; Arquivo de Origem: C:\Arquivos de programas\Borland\BDS\3.0\Demos\Delphi.Net\DBWeb\AutoApply\WebForm1.pas Linha: 405 Rastreamento de Pilha: [BdpException: Connection open failed. unsupported on-disk structure for file C:\Arquivos de programas\Borland\InterBase\examples\database\employee.gdb; found 11, sup] Borland.Data.Provider.BdpDataAdapter.e() Borland.Data.Provider.BdpDataAdapter.EndInit() WebForm1.TWebForm1.InitializeComponent() in C:\Arquivos de programas\Borland\BDS\3.0\Demos\Delphi.Net\DBWeb\AutoApply\WebForm1.pas:405 WebForm1.TWebForm1.OnInit(EventArgs e) in C:\Arquivos de programas\Borland\BDS\3.0\Demos\Delphi.Net\DBWeb\AutoApply\WebForm1.pas:417 System.Web.UI.Control.InitRecursive(Control namingContainer) System.Web.UI.Page.ProcessRequestMain() -------------------------------------------------------------------------------- Informações sobre a Versão: Microsoft .NET Framework Versão:1.1.4322.2032; Versão do ASP.NET:1.1.4322.2032


O que devo fazer?


Responder

Gostei + 0

02/11/2005

Tpoeta

ah... desculpem, esqueci de informar, não estou me comunicando em rede e sim fazendo uma aplicação ASP.NET em LOCALHOST e estou tendo o mesmo aviso em minha página


Responder

Gostei + 0

02/11/2005

Tpoeta

Ok pessoal.

Acabei comentendo um ´pequeno´ erro e já resolvi o problema

Acrescentei mais um passo a dica do Massuda:

[color=red:c9cd151741]- Reinicie o Computador[/color:c9cd151741]

não esquecendo do velho [color=red:c9cd151741]localhost:[/color:c9cd151741]

é isso!


Responder

Gostei + 0

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ar